Watching the coverage of the Covid inquiry is like a step back in time to the early days of the pandemic – and the issues it raised for central and local government. More than anything, it’s a stark reminder of the chaos, calamity and confusion at the top.

Former health secretary Matt Hancock has been brutally honest about his department’s failure to plan for such a pandemic – even as late as January 2020, by which time it was becoming apparent that we faced a health crisis.
